The Value of Emotional Control
Maintaining a calm composure during high-pressure deals prevents critical mental errors that could cost your partnership valuable points. When an unexpected card distribution alters your initial plan, panic often leads to rushed decisions and missed defensive opportunities. Disciplined competitors treat every single hand as an independent logical puzzle regardless of prior outcomes.
This steady approach ensures that you analyze the bidding phase accurately without letting frustration cloud your judgment. Over time, practicing such restraint under pressure establishes a highly resilient competitive edge. Bidding Layout and System Consistency
Sticking strictly to your established conventions during the auction phase is vital for successful partnership communication. Deviating from agreed bidding systems on an impulse often creates severe confusion and misaligned expectations between partners. A methodical player values accuracy over risky intuition, ensuring that every bid carries a predictable and quantifiable meaning.
This strategic predictability allows your teammate to evaluate their own hand strength with absolute confidence. Avoiding reckless overcalls when the mathematical odds are unfavorable protects your partnership from heavy defensive penalties. Consistent execution ultimately builds a reliable foundation for long-term tournament success.
Refining Defensive Coordination
Exceptional defensive play demands continuous concentration and strict adherence to partnership signaling guidelines. Casual players often lose focus when defending, whereas experts systematically track every card played to deduce remaining distributions. Executing standard opening leads and avoiding erratic variations keeps your partner informed throughout the deal.
This analytical precision makes it much harder for the declarer to establish their long suits effectively. Recognizing subtle defensive signals requires deep practice but offers tremendous rewards in tight competitive matches. Saving even a single trick through disciplined defense frequently determines the overall winner of a competition.
Post-Match Analysis and Growth
Reviewing tournament score sheets objectively is a crucial habit for continuous strategic improvement. Instead of blaming poor card distribution or partner errors, disciplined players examine their own tactical decisions critically. Identifying repetitive patterns in your mistakes helps you adjust your preparation before the next event begins.
This dedication to self-improvement transforms casual hobbies into highly rewarding professional skill sets. Regular practice combined with honest evaluation ensures that your partnership remains adaptable in diverse environments.
